Desenvolvimento de código computacional para análise de estruturas em grelha

Detalhes bibliográficos
Autor(a) principal: Spínola, Gabriel de Bessa
Data de Publicação: 2021
Tipo de documento: Trabalho de conclusão de curso
Idioma: por
Título da fonte: Repositório Institucional da UFRN
Texto Completo: https://repositorio.ufrn.br/handle/123456789/34013
Resumo: A aplicação de métodos numéricos à solução de problemas da engenharia consiste em uma alternativa eficaz e geralmente mais viável do que a realização de análises experimentais ou analíticas. Permitir que o aluno dos cursos de engenharia tenha um contato introdutório com esses temas e se familiarize com tal abordagem é de extrema importância para seu crescimento, tanto profissional como acadêmico. Nesse contexto, o presente trabalho trata da Análise Matricial de Estruturas e do seu emprego na determinação de esforços internos e deformações de sólidos em regime linear elástico. O objeto de estudo são as grelhas: estruturas espaciais submetidas a carregamentos que incidem perpendicularmente ao plano no qual se encontra o seu reticulado, cujas aplicações na engenharia civil são diversas. Com este trabalho, o objetivo a ser alcançado é o desenvolvimento de um código automático em linguagem Fortran capaz de realizar o cálculo das estruturas mencionadas por meio da uma formulação matricial baseada no Método da Rigidez. São apresentadas todas as etapas envolvidas na análise matricial de estruturas reticuladas e as expressões analíticas necessárias para desenvolvê-la, bem como os métodos numéricos e demais técnicas empregados para realizar sua implementação computacional. A ferramenta elaborada ao final do trabalho se mostra eficaz, fornecendo resultados satisfatórios quando comparados a valores disponíveis na literatura ou obtidos por meio de outros programas de análise estrutural. Além disso, se mostra um programa de utilização fácil e atrativa e que dispõe de uma clara visualização de resultados, tendo em vista a interface gráfica que media seu uso.
id UFRN_92a89782efe846a1ccf66f9f2ff56fe5
oai_identifier_str oai:https://repositorio.ufrn.br:123456789/34013
network_acronym_str UFRN
network_name_str Repositório Institucional da UFRN
repository_id_str
spelling Spínola, Gabriel de Bessahttp://lattes.cnpq.br/0584338458160579http://lattes.cnpq.br/2860863457342608Barros, Rodrigohttp://lattes.cnpq.br/6314974214441091Vieira, Bianca Alencarhttp://lattes.cnpq.br/4634950828955114Mittelbach, Fernanda Rodrigues2021-09-19T23:38:26Z2021-09-19T23:38:26Z2021-09-10SPINOLA, Gabriel de Bessa. Desenvolvimento de código computacional para análise de estruturas em grelha. 2021. 65f. Trabalho de Conclusão de Curso (Graduação em Engenharia Civil) - Centro de Tecnologia, Universidade Federal do Rio Grande do Norte, Natal, 2021.https://repositorio.ufrn.br/handle/123456789/34013A aplicação de métodos numéricos à solução de problemas da engenharia consiste em uma alternativa eficaz e geralmente mais viável do que a realização de análises experimentais ou analíticas. Permitir que o aluno dos cursos de engenharia tenha um contato introdutório com esses temas e se familiarize com tal abordagem é de extrema importância para seu crescimento, tanto profissional como acadêmico. Nesse contexto, o presente trabalho trata da Análise Matricial de Estruturas e do seu emprego na determinação de esforços internos e deformações de sólidos em regime linear elástico. O objeto de estudo são as grelhas: estruturas espaciais submetidas a carregamentos que incidem perpendicularmente ao plano no qual se encontra o seu reticulado, cujas aplicações na engenharia civil são diversas. Com este trabalho, o objetivo a ser alcançado é o desenvolvimento de um código automático em linguagem Fortran capaz de realizar o cálculo das estruturas mencionadas por meio da uma formulação matricial baseada no Método da Rigidez. São apresentadas todas as etapas envolvidas na análise matricial de estruturas reticuladas e as expressões analíticas necessárias para desenvolvê-la, bem como os métodos numéricos e demais técnicas empregados para realizar sua implementação computacional. A ferramenta elaborada ao final do trabalho se mostra eficaz, fornecendo resultados satisfatórios quando comparados a valores disponíveis na literatura ou obtidos por meio de outros programas de análise estrutural. Além disso, se mostra um programa de utilização fácil e atrativa e que dispõe de uma clara visualização de resultados, tendo em vista a interface gráfica que media seu uso.The application of numerical methods to the solution of engineering problems is an effective and generally more viable alternative than carrying out experimental or analytical analysis. Allowing the student of engineering courses to have an introductory contact with these topics and become familiar with such an approach is extremely important for their growth, both professionally and academically speaking. In this context, the present work studies the Matrix Analysis of Structures and its use in the determination of internal forces and deformations on solids in a linear elastic regime. The object of study are grids: spatial structures subjected to loads that fall perpendicularly to the plane in which its frame is located, whose applications in civil engineering are many. With this work, the objective is the development of an automatic code in Fortran language capable of performing the calculation of the mentioned structures through a matrix formulation based on the Stiffness Method. All the steps involved in the matrix analysis of framed structures and the necessary analytical expressions to develop it are presented, as well as the numerical methods and other techniques used to carry out its computational implementation. The tool developed at the end of this work proves to be effective, providing satisfactory results when compared to values available in the literature or obtained through other structural analysis programs. In addition, it shows a program that is easy and attractive to use and that has a clear visualization of results, in view of the graphical interface that mediates its use.Universidade Federal do Rio Grande do NorteEngenharia CivilUFRNBrasilDepartamento de Engenharia CivilAttribution-NonCommercial-NoDerivs 3.0 Brazilhttp://creativecommons.org/licenses/by-nc-nd/3.0/br/info:eu-repo/semantics/openAccessGrelhasMétodo da RigidezAnálise MatricialMétodos numéricosImplementação computacionalDesenvolvimento de código computacional para análise de estruturas em grelhaDevelopment of computational code for analysis of grid structuresinfo: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/bachelorThesisporreponame:Repositório Institucional da UFRNinstname:Universidade Federal do Rio Grande do Norte (UFRN)instacron:UFRNORIGINALDesenvolvimentodeCodigo_Spinola_2021.pdfDesenvolvimentodeCodigo_Spinola_2021.pdfMonografiaapplication/pdf1839181https://repositorio.ufrn.br/bitstream/123456789/34013/1/DesenvolvimentodeCodigo_Spinola_2021.pdfce625abc12618177b9580ec2fce52255MD51CC-LICENSElicense_rdflicense_rdfapplication/rdf+xml; charset=utf-8811https://repositorio.ufrn.br/bitstream/123456789/34013/2/license_rdfe39d27027a6cc9cb039ad269a5db8e34MD52LICENSElicense.txtlicense.txttext/plain; charset=utf-81484https://repositorio.ufrn.br/bitstream/123456789/34013/3/license.txte9597aa2854d128fd968be5edc8a28d9MD53123456789/340132021-09-19 20:38:27.343oai:https://repositorio.ufrn.br:123456789/34013Tk9OLUVYQ0xVU0lWRSBESVNUUklCVVRJT04gTElDRU5TRQoKCkJ5IHNpZ25pbmcgYW5kIGRlbGl2ZXJpbmcgdGhpcyBsaWNlbnNlLCBNci4gKGF1dGhvciBvciBjb3B5cmlnaHQgaG9sZGVyKToKCgphKSBHcmFudHMgdGhlIFVuaXZlcnNpZGFkZSBGZWRlcmFsIFJpbyBHcmFuZGUgZG8gTm9ydGUgdGhlIG5vbi1leGNsdXNpdmUgcmlnaHQgb2YKcmVwcm9kdWNlLCBjb252ZXJ0IChhcyBkZWZpbmVkIGJlbG93KSwgY29tbXVuaWNhdGUgYW5kIC8gb3IKZGlzdHJpYnV0ZSB0aGUgZGVsaXZlcmVkIGRvY3VtZW50IChpbmNsdWRpbmcgYWJzdHJhY3QgLyBhYnN0cmFjdCkgaW4KZGlnaXRhbCBvciBwcmludGVkIGZvcm1hdCBhbmQgaW4gYW55IG1lZGl1bS4KCmIpIERlY2xhcmVzIHRoYXQgdGhlIGRvY3VtZW50IHN1Ym1pdHRlZCBpcyBpdHMgb3JpZ2luYWwgd29yaywgYW5kIHRoYXQKeW91IGhhdmUgdGhlIHJpZ2h0IHRvIGdyYW50IHRoZSByaWdodHMgY29udGFpbmVkIGluIHRoaXMgbGljZW5zZS4gRGVjbGFyZXMKdGhhdCB0aGUgZGVsaXZlcnkgb2YgdGhlIGRvY3VtZW50IGRvZXMgbm90IGluZnJpbmdlLCBhcyBmYXIgYXMgaXQgaXMKdGhlIHJpZ2h0cyBvZiBhbnkgb3RoZXIgcGVyc29uIG9yIGVudGl0eS4KCmMpIElmIHRoZSBkb2N1bWVudCBkZWxpdmVyZWQgY29udGFpbnMgbWF0ZXJpYWwgd2hpY2ggZG9lcyBub3QKcmlnaHRzLCBkZWNsYXJlcyB0aGF0IGl0IGhhcyBvYnRhaW5lZCBhdXRob3JpemF0aW9uIGZyb20gdGhlIGhvbGRlciBvZiB0aGUKY29weXJpZ2h0IHRvIGdyYW50IHRoZSBVbml2ZXJzaWRhZGUgRmVkZXJhbCBkbyBSaW8gR3JhbmRlIGRvIE5vcnRlIHRoZSByaWdodHMgcmVxdWlyZWQgYnkgdGhpcyBsaWNlbnNlLCBhbmQgdGhhdCB0aGlzIG1hdGVyaWFsIHdob3NlIHJpZ2h0cyBhcmUgb2YKdGhpcmQgcGFydGllcyBpcyBjbGVhcmx5IGlkZW50aWZpZWQgYW5kIHJlY29nbml6ZWQgaW4gdGhlIHRleHQgb3IKY29udGVudCBvZiB0aGUgZG9jdW1lbnQgZGVsaXZlcmVkLgoKSWYgdGhlIGRvY3VtZW50IHN1Ym1pdHRlZCBpcyBiYXNlZCBvbiBmdW5kZWQgb3Igc3VwcG9ydGVkIHdvcmsKYnkgYW5vdGhlciBpbnN0aXR1dGlvbiBvdGhlciB0aGFuIHRoZSBVbml2ZXJzaWRhZGUgRmVkZXJhbCBkbyBSaW8gR3JhbmRlIGRvIE5vcnRlLCBkZWNsYXJlcyB0aGF0IGl0IGhhcyBmdWxmaWxsZWQgYW55IG9ibGlnYXRpb25zIHJlcXVpcmVkIGJ5IHRoZSByZXNwZWN0aXZlIGFncmVlbWVudCBvciBhZ3JlZW1lbnQuCgpUaGUgVW5pdmVyc2lkYWRlIEZlZGVyYWwgZG8gUmlvIEdyYW5kZSBkbyBOb3J0ZSB3aWxsIGNsZWFybHkgaWRlbnRpZnkgaXRzIG5hbWUgKHMpIGFzIHRoZSBhdXRob3IgKHMpIG9yIGhvbGRlciAocykgb2YgdGhlIGRvY3VtZW50J3MgcmlnaHRzCmRlbGl2ZXJlZCwgYW5kIHdpbGwgbm90IG1ha2UgYW55IGNoYW5nZXMsIG90aGVyIHRoYW4gdGhvc2UgcGVybWl0dGVkIGJ5CnRoaXMgbGljZW5zZQo=Repositório de PublicaçõesPUBhttp://repositorio.ufrn.br/oai/opendoar:2021-09-19T23:38:27Repositório Institucional da UFRN - Universidade Federal do Rio Grande do Norte (UFRN)false
dc.title.pt_BR.fl_str_mv Desenvolvimento de código computacional para análise de estruturas em grelha
dc.title.alternative.pt_BR.fl_str_mv Development of computational code for analysis of grid structures
title Desenvolvimento de código computacional para análise de estruturas em grelha
spellingShingle Desenvolvimento de código computacional para análise de estruturas em grelha
Spínola, Gabriel de Bessa
Grelhas
Método da Rigidez
Análise Matricial
Métodos numéricos
Implementação computacional
title_short Desenvolvimento de código computacional para análise de estruturas em grelha
title_full Desenvolvimento de código computacional para análise de estruturas em grelha
title_fullStr Desenvolvimento de código computacional para análise de estruturas em grelha
title_full_unstemmed Desenvolvimento de código computacional para análise de estruturas em grelha
title_sort Desenvolvimento de código computacional para análise de estruturas em grelha
author Spínola, Gabriel de Bessa
author_facet Spínola, Gabriel de Bessa
author_role author
dc.contributor.authorLattes.pt_BR.fl_str_mv http://lattes.cnpq.br/0584338458160579
dc.contributor.advisorLattes.pt_BR.fl_str_mv http://lattes.cnpq.br/2860863457342608
dc.contributor.referees1.none.fl_str_mv Barros, Rodrigo
dc.contributor.referees1Lattes.pt_BR.fl_str_mv http://lattes.cnpq.br/6314974214441091
dc.contributor.referees2.none.fl_str_mv Vieira, Bianca Alencar
dc.contributor.referees2Lattes.pt_BR.fl_str_mv http://lattes.cnpq.br/4634950828955114
dc.contributor.author.fl_str_mv Spínola, Gabriel de Bessa
dc.contributor.advisor1.fl_str_mv Mittelbach, Fernanda Rodrigues
contributor_str_mv Mittelbach, Fernanda Rodrigues
dc.subject.por.fl_str_mv Grelhas
Método da Rigidez
Análise Matricial
Métodos numéricos
Implementação computacional
topic Grelhas
Método da Rigidez
Análise Matricial
Métodos numéricos
Implementação computacional
description A aplicação de métodos numéricos à solução de problemas da engenharia consiste em uma alternativa eficaz e geralmente mais viável do que a realização de análises experimentais ou analíticas. Permitir que o aluno dos cursos de engenharia tenha um contato introdutório com esses temas e se familiarize com tal abordagem é de extrema importância para seu crescimento, tanto profissional como acadêmico. Nesse contexto, o presente trabalho trata da Análise Matricial de Estruturas e do seu emprego na determinação de esforços internos e deformações de sólidos em regime linear elástico. O objeto de estudo são as grelhas: estruturas espaciais submetidas a carregamentos que incidem perpendicularmente ao plano no qual se encontra o seu reticulado, cujas aplicações na engenharia civil são diversas. Com este trabalho, o objetivo a ser alcançado é o desenvolvimento de um código automático em linguagem Fortran capaz de realizar o cálculo das estruturas mencionadas por meio da uma formulação matricial baseada no Método da Rigidez. São apresentadas todas as etapas envolvidas na análise matricial de estruturas reticuladas e as expressões analíticas necessárias para desenvolvê-la, bem como os métodos numéricos e demais técnicas empregados para realizar sua implementação computacional. A ferramenta elaborada ao final do trabalho se mostra eficaz, fornecendo resultados satisfatórios quando comparados a valores disponíveis na literatura ou obtidos por meio de outros programas de análise estrutural. Além disso, se mostra um programa de utilização fácil e atrativa e que dispõe de uma clara visualização de resultados, tendo em vista a interface gráfica que media seu uso.
publishDate 2021
dc.date.accessioned.fl_str_mv 2021-09-19T23:38:26Z
dc.date.available.fl_str_mv 2021-09-19T23:38:26Z
dc.date.issued.fl_str_mv 2021-09-10
dc.type.status.fl_str_mv info:eu-repo/semantics/publishedVersion
dc.type.driver.fl_str_mv info:eu-repo/semantics/bachelorThesis
format bachelorThesis
status_str publishedVersion
dc.identifier.citation.fl_str_mv SPINOLA, Gabriel de Bessa. Desenvolvimento de código computacional para análise de estruturas em grelha. 2021. 65f. Trabalho de Conclusão de Curso (Graduação em Engenharia Civil) - Centro de Tecnologia, Universidade Federal do Rio Grande do Norte, Natal, 2021.
dc.identifier.uri.fl_str_mv https://repositorio.ufrn.br/handle/123456789/34013
identifier_str_mv SPINOLA, Gabriel de Bessa. Desenvolvimento de código computacional para análise de estruturas em grelha. 2021. 65f. Trabalho de Conclusão de Curso (Graduação em Engenharia Civil) - Centro de Tecnologia, Universidade Federal do Rio Grande do Norte, Natal, 2021.
url https://repositorio.ufrn.br/handle/123456789/34013
dc.language.iso.fl_str_mv por
language por
dc.rights.driver.fl_str_mv Attribution-NonCommercial-NoDerivs 3.0 Brazil
http://creativecommons.org/licenses/by-nc-nd/3.0/br/
info:eu-repo/semantics/openAccess
rights_invalid_str_mv Attribution-NonCommercial-NoDerivs 3.0 Brazil
http://creativecommons.org/licenses/by-nc-nd/3.0/br/
eu_rights_str_mv openAccess
dc.publisher.none.fl_str_mv Universidade Federal do Rio Grande do Norte
dc.publisher.program.fl_str_mv Engenharia Civil
dc.publisher.initials.fl_str_mv UFRN
dc.publisher.country.fl_str_mv Brasil
dc.publisher.department.fl_str_mv Departamento de Engenharia Civil
publisher.none.fl_str_mv Universidade Federal do Rio Grande do Norte
dc.source.none.fl_str_mv reponame:Repositório Institucional da UFRN
instname:Universidade Federal do Rio Grande do Norte (UFRN)
instacron:UFRN
instname_str Universidade Federal do Rio Grande do Norte (UFRN)
instacron_str UFRN
institution UFRN
reponame_str Repositório Institucional da UFRN
collection Repositório Institucional da UFRN
bitstream.url.fl_str_mv https://repositorio.ufrn.br/bitstream/123456789/34013/1/DesenvolvimentodeCodigo_Spinola_2021.pdf
https://repositorio.ufrn.br/bitstream/123456789/34013/2/license_rdf
https://repositorio.ufrn.br/bitstream/123456789/34013/3/license.txt
bitstream.checksum.fl_str_mv ce625abc12618177b9580ec2fce52255
e39d27027a6cc9cb039ad269a5db8e34
e9597aa2854d128fd968be5edc8a28d9
bitstream.checksumAlgorithm.fl_str_mv MD5
MD5
MD5
repository.name.fl_str_mv Repositório Institucional da UFRN - Universidade Federal do Rio Grande do Norte (UFRN)
repository.mail.fl_str_mv
_version_ 1814832871986167808